Original text and translations

English.png English text

When Christ was born of Mary free,
in Bethlehem that fair city,
Angels sang there with mirth and glee
in excelsis gloria.

Herdsmen beheld these angels bright,
to them appearing with great light,
who said: “God’s Son is born this night,
in excelsis gloria.

This King is come to save mankind
in Scripture promises as we find,
therefore this song have we in mind,
in excelsis gloria.

Grant us, O Lord, for thy great grace
in heaven in bliss to see thy face
where we may sing to thy solace,
in excelsis gloria!
